Job Description
As a Master Mariner, you will be responsible for the safe navigation and operation of our fleet on inland and coastal waterways. You will adhere to company standards and regulatory requirements, representing the organization as a professional leader and example.
Key Responsibilities:
* Safety and Security of passengers, crew, and vessel
* Safe vessel operations, adhering to company and regulatory standards
* Prudent vessel maneuvering, docking, undocking, and anchoring
* Comprehensive daily inspection of all vessel interior and exterior spaces
Skills and Qualifications
To excel in this role, you should possess exceptional piloting skills, with experience in navigating challenging coastal and river waterways. You must be a prudent decision-maker who continually assesses potential risks weeks, days, and hours ahead of the vessel and crew.
